Homeopathic Interview is primarily conducted with clients in person.

In recent situations, when circumstances do not allow a face-to-face meeting, we conduct the interview via video call (Skype or WhatsApp). For a homeopathic interview/examination, the client needs to allocate enough time as it lasts significantly longer than in conventional medical practice; for acute conditions it averages 30 - 45 minutes, and for chronic ones, 90 - 120 minutes.

The homeopathic interview helps us in the deep understanding of a person and in choosing their unique homeopathic remedy.

In the interview, in addition to details of your personal medical history, i.e., all symptoms and signs in detail (location, sensation, spread, modalities, accompanying symptoms), we will also be interested in your lifestyle and habits, stress factors that change and affect it, your nature/personality in a healthy state as well as how it has changed since you became ill.

What you like and dislike, what bothers and helps you, your sensitivities and fears, personal and family history of illness, bodily functions (appetite, cravings for certain foods/tastes, thirst, thermoregulation, sleep, excretory functions, libido, menstrual cycle in women), etc.

This carefully developed approach is called "individualization". Some people may consider these questions unimportant and may try to avoid answering or give false answers, but those who know how homeopathy works will tell everything in detail honestly.

Although this process is time-consuming, it gives wonderful results because such prescription works deeply and brings long-term benefits to patients..
